Synopsis "The Life of Joseph Smith, the Prophet"

A young man's vision in the wilds of early America would ignite a movement that changed the course of religious history. From secret meetings in candlelit rooms to the roar of mobs bent on silencing new faith, this is a biography of Joseph Smith that pulses with the urgency and peril of its time. Set against the backdrop of 19th century religious movements, the narrative sweeps readers into the heart of early Mormon history, tracing the rise of a prophet whose revelations and teachings continue to shape millions of lives today. Through the lens of George Q Cannon's insightful writings, the book lays bare the complexities of religious persecution in America, the forging of a community under siege, and the remarkable resilience of early Mormon leaders. This work stands as a vital record of the origins of Mormonism, offering not only a chronicle of events but an intimate portrait of the faith, doubts, and aspirations that animated the Church of Jesus Christ of Latter-day Saints in its infancy. Its pages echo with the voices of those who risked all for belief, capturing the spirit of American religious history with rare immediacy. The restored edition, brought back to life by Alpha Editions after decades out of print, is more than a historical account-it is a collector's item and a cultural treasure, meticulously preserved for today's and future generations. Whether you are drawn by the enduring questions of faith, the drama of new religious frontiers, or the search for truth amid adversity, this volume offers a window into the soul of a movement. Its historical significance is matched only by its literary richness, making it indispensable for classic-collection buyers and casual readers alike. Here, the origins of a worldwide faith are rendered with clarity, depth, and a reverence for the past that speaks powerfully to the present.
